3 - FEATURES

3.1 - Management of on and off modes

The unit can be started by the terminal or by the CMS. Parameter P716 is used to authorise or deny CMS control of the unit.
When the unit is operating, an on/off "remote control" input is used to stop the unit.
This may have been previously started up by the HMI in the ON position.
The unit's various operating modes can also be programmed (see time schedule 3.17). The unit has a "frost protection" mode which
is only used when the controlled temperature is the room temperature.
When this is activated the unit is off, but it will automatically restart if the room temperature drops below the P228 set threshold.
To be able to start up the unit, the machine parameters must be locked (P99 = yes)
ATTENTION : if the unit is shut down via the terminal but remote control is authorised (P716=remote), then the air handling
unit may potentially start at any time (if ordered by the CMS, for example).
The unit will only operate if the fresh air temperature is above the minimum threshold (P265). If the unit has been started but the
outdoor temperature is too low, a periodic reminder will be issued every hour, to measure the outdoor temperature and check whether
it is above the threshold.

3.2 - Managing setpoints

The PLC manages setpoints 2 setpoint levels (setpoint 1 and setpoint 2) for the temperatures and flow rates/pressures. Setpoints 1 are, 
for example used when the building is occupied and setpoints 2 when the building is unoccupied.
Parameter P160 is used to choose between setpoints 1 and 2, either by time schedule or via the J5-U10 on/off input, as well as by 
the CMS control or override via the J5-U10 on/off input. In the latter mode, if the On/Off input indicates setpoint 1 mode, it is operating 
in setpoint 1; otherwise the operation is as per the last order received from the CMS or time schedule.
Parameter P161 is used to select whether the change in setpoint is based on the temperature setpoints, on the ventilation setpoints
(flow rate or pressure) or on both.

Note: the setpoint selection input is can be configured NO / NC; this table adopts the input as normally closed. If the actuation takes 
place via the CMS, then the input becomes inactive.

3.3 - Safety and isolation damper

The unit may have up to 4 isolation dampers. They are connected to 2 outlets: outdoor side (fresh air/exit air) and building side (supply
air/return). The presence of the dampers is given by parameter P26.
The insulating damper is activated by an On/Off servomotor with spring-return.  The time required for it to open is P108.
When the unit is stopped, this damper is normally closed.
It will open upon the unit start-up request, then after a timeout, the unit will switch to "Run" mode, and the damper kept open, until the
unit is shut down or a "danger" fault appears.
